Template Class numeric_limits< unsigned short >

Inheritance Relationships

Base Type

  • public std::numeric_limits< unsigned short >

Class Documentation

template<>
class numeric_limits<unsigned short> : public std::numeric_limits<unsigned short>

Expands the std numeric_limits class for unsigned short.

Public Types

typedef float Precision

Public Static Attributes

static const unsigned short one = 1U
static const uint16 bits = ECL_SIZE_OF_SHORT * 8
static const uint16 bytes = ECL_SIZE_OF_SHORT
static const unsigned short minimum = 0U
static const unsigned short maximum = USHRT_MAX
static const Precision dummy_precision